Romanian-American poet, writer, translator, and dialogue specialist. Latest translation: THE SUMMER MY MOTHER HAD GREEN EYES by Tatiana Tibuleac, Deep Vellum Upcoming translation: Deep Fakes: Collected Poems by Dan Sociu, World Poetry Books 2026

I love this new Substack by Beca Sandu, an exploration of women's subjectivity -- and especially that of her mother and grandmother in Communist Romania. It's hard to describe what it is, you just have to read a few entries. Feels totally fresh to me as an approach. justmeandthebear.substack.com

I was honored to take part in the public humanities project, Through the Lens of K-Drama, with a discussion of Crash Landing on You. Towards the end, I discuss how the show humanizes the geopolitics of division - something we very much need everywhere today www.youtube.com/watch?v=TSxb...
